What’s the minimum number of Brushes You need to Do an entire makeup look From start to Finish?

In a ideal world…but one where you don’t have six dozen different brushes, what’s the bare minimum number of makeup brushes you need to conveniently do an entire makeup look from start to finish?

For me it’s four. Actually, I could probably get away with three, but four is my magic number, and they’d be…

1. An angled eyeliner brush, which I could use to fill in my brows (I’m back on an eyeshadow-as-a-brow-powder kick) and line my upper lash line.
See what I’m doing here? It’s multitasking madness, yo! I like the NARS #47 angled eyeliner brush (it’s a splurge at $28, but DAYUM! — it always does my winged liner right, and I recommend it to beginners all the time). The good ol’ MAC 266 is another terrific one.

2. A tapered blending eyeshadow brush, which I’d use to rapidly get a base color all over the lid. then I’d clean it by running it across a paper towel before using it again to blend my eyeshadow.
And, as long as I’m not working with any dark or bright colors like blues, greens and purples, it could also double as a highlighting face brush.

Right now Laura Mercier makes my favorite version of this type of brush, which she calls a ponytail brush.

3. A domed eyeshadow brush, which I’d use for crease work. LOL! — “crease work.” Makes it sound like I’m building a better mousetrap or something.
I’d also use this one to run shadow along my lower lash lines. MAC makes my standby favorite, the 217. I consider it an absolute vital in a makeup bag.

4. A medium-sized face brush, which I’d use to apply all of my face stuff (powder, highlighter, bronzer and blush) because it doesn’t just take a village, people! It takes a small nation!
I really like the MAC 128 Split Fibre Cheek brush because you get both natural fibers (good for powder products) and synthetic fibers (best for cream products) in the same brush head, but I typically just use one side to apply my products and then blend with the other.

You are literally getting two brushes in one!

I guess the theme here is multitasking… I like brushes that do different jobs.
